GroqGroq

Ultra-fast LLM inference platform

Starts at Custom
Good value

Groq's Free Tier is generous for experimentation, but the Pay-as-you-go pricing for Llama 3.1 8B at $0.05/M input tokens is competitive with other inference APIs, while Llama 4 Scout at $0.11/M is slightly above average for mid-size models.

Watch out

Batch API discount requires minimum volume

Strengths

  • +Fastest inference speeds available, often 500-1000+ tokens per second on supported models
  • +Transparent per-token pricing with no monthly fees or minimum spend
  • +Drop-in replacement for OpenAI API with minimal integration effort
  • +Wide model selection spanning LLMs, speech recognition, and text-to-speech
  • +Prompt caching and batch API cut costs significantly for high-volume workloads

Weaknesses

  • -No proprietary frontier model, relies entirely on open-source model ecosystem
  • -Model selection is narrower than major cloud providers like AWS Bedrock or Azure AI
  • -Text-to-speech limited to a small number of languages and voices
  • -No built-in fine-tuning or model customization capabilities
  • -Enterprise on-premises pricing requires custom sales engagement with no public rates

Key features

Custom LPU inference chip delivering sub-second latency on large language modelsOpenAI-compatible API requiring minimal code changes to migrate existing applicationsSupport for 10+ open-source LLMs including Llama 4, Qwen3, and GPT-OSS familiesWhisper-based automatic speech recognition at up to 228x real-time speedText-to-speech generation via Canopy Labs Orpheus models in multiple languagesPrompt caching with 50% input token discount for repeated context
